2011-10-02 4 views
2

그래서 내가하려고하는 것은 자신이 포럼을 코딩하는 것을 저장하는 것입니다 ... 이미 회원 테이블에 비밀번호, 사용자 이름 등이 있습니다. 회원 시스템 테이블과 연결될 수있는 포럼 시스템이 필요합니다. .현재 회원 데이터베이스를 통합 할 수있는 오픈 소스 포럼이 있습니까?

그래서 포럼을 사용하려면 다시 가입 할 필요가 없습니까? 필자는 전에 PHPBB를 사용했지만 회원 테이블 & 포럼 회원 테이블을 연결하는 것을 허용하지 않습니다.

사이트는 PHP/MySQL을에게

감사합니다 :) 난 당신이 단순히 기존의 일부 포럼에 현재, 맞춤형 사용자 테이블을 "연결"할 수 있습니다 생각하지 않는다

+0

사용자가 익숙하기 때문에 PHPBB로 사용자를 가져 오지 않는 이유는 무엇입니까? CSV에서 가져 오기가 가능하므로 멤버 테이블을 CSV로 내보내고 PHPBB로 가져 오면 잘 할 수 있습니다 - http://www.phpbb.com/community/viewtopic.php?f=65&t=1494875 - 그런 다음 진행중인 사용자의 경우 가입 스크립트를 변경하여 회원 테이블 및 관련 PHPBB 테이블에 추가하십시오. – mwan

+0

phpBB와 같은 포럼 엔진에 적합한 형식으로 사용자 테이블을 다른 테이블로 내 보내야합니다. 우레아의 테이블 구조를 게시 할 수 있다면 누군가가 당신을 도울 수 있습니다. –

답변

0

를 사용합니다.

아마도 나는이 질문에 대해 오해하고 있습니다.하지만 정보를 데이터베이스에서 포럼 소프트웨어가 이해할 수있는 형식으로 새 데이터베이스로 전송해야하는 것처럼 보일 것 같습니다.

http://vanillaforums.org/docs/singlesignon

은 내가 SSO 브리지합니다 (의 주요 사이트에 대한 하나 하나를 두 개의 별도의 사용자 테이블을 유지/동기화보다 더 나은 생각 -

4

바닐라 포럼에 단일 로그온을위한 프록시 연결 방법을 개척 법정). 기존 테이블을 새로운 테이블에 매핑 할 수 있다면 사용자 암호를 암호화하거나 해독 할 때 암호화 문제가 발생할 수 있습니다.

SSO가 제공하는 클린 브리지를 좋아하는 완벽 주의자입니다. SSO 및 별도의 로그인으로 포럼을 공부했습니다. 그러나 실질적으로 포럼의 인기는 (1) 하루 순 방문자 수에 달려 있음을 발견했습니다. (2) 내용의 신선도; (3) 콘텐츠의 품질. 즉, SSO는 예상보다 훨씬 적은 요소입니다.

인기있는 고품질 사이트를 운영하는 경우 추가 후프를 뛰어 넘다가 등록하는 경우에도 가입하게됩니다. 나는 그것이 직관력이없는 것처럼 보입니다. 그러나 그것은 제 경험이었습니다. SSO가없는 포럼을 시작하는 것이 좋습니다. 일단 성공하고 인기가 있다고 확인되면 프록시 연결을 사용하여 사용자 테이블을 병합하는 것이 좋습니다.